Create windows script copy files

Простой и эффективный способ создания скрипта для копирования файлов в Windows

Если вы часто сталкиваетесь с необходимостью копировать файлы в определенные папки в операционной системе Windows, то создание скрипта для автоматизации этой задачи может быть очень полезным. С помощью специального языка программирования, известного как Windows Script Host (WSH), вы можете написать скрипт, который будет выполнять копирование файлов с легкостью и эффективностью.

Подход на основе скрипта может значительно упростить вашу работу с копированием файлов. Вместо того, чтобы вручную копировать каждый файл, вы можете определить параметры копирования в скрипте и запустить его, чтобы он сделал все за вас. Например, вы можете указать исходную папку, папку назначения, типы файлов для копирования и другие дополнительные параметры.

Создание скрипта для копирования файлов в Windows требует некоторых навыков программирования, но не стоит пугаться. Программирование на WSH несложно и доступно даже новичкам. В этой статье мы рассмотрим основы создания скриптов для копирования файлов в Windows и предоставим вам примеры, чтобы вы могли начать автоматизировать свою работу с файлами.

Продолжайте чтение, чтобы узнать, как создать скрипт для копирования файлов в Windows и как использовать его для эффективной работы с вашими файлами.

Примечание: В этой статье мы будем использовать язык программирования VBScript, который является частью WSH. Этот язык очень мощный и позволяет выполнять различные операции с файлами, включая копирование, перемещение, переименование и многое другое.

Как создать скрипт Windows для копирования файлов

Если вам нужно копировать файлы с одной папки на другую в операционной системе Windows, вы можете использовать скрипт для автоматизации этого процесса. Создание скрипта позволит вам сократить время, затрачиваемое на копирование файлов вручную, а также уменьшить возможность ошибки.

Для создания скрипта Windows для копирования файлов можно использовать команду «xcopy». Чтобы начать, откройте текстовый редактор, такой как Notepad, и введите следующий код:

<p></p>

В этом коде мы используем команду «xcopy» для копирования файлов из одной папки в другую. Здесь «source» — это путь к исходной папке, а «destination» — это путь к папке, в которую нужно скопировать файлы. Вы можете заменить эти значения соответствующим образом.

Чтобы сохранить этот код как скрипт, выберите файл -> сохранить как и введите имя файла с расширением «.bat», например «copy_files.bat». Формат «.bat» означает, что это исполняемый файл пакетной обработки Windows.

Теперь, чтобы запустить скрипт, просто дважды щелкните на файле «copy_files.bat» в проводнике Windows. Скрипт начнет выполнение и скопирует файлы из исходной папки в указанную папку назначения.

Читайте также:  Драйвер отвечающий за звук windows 10

Создание скрипта Windows для копирования файлов может быть очень полезным и временноэкономным решением. Он позволяет автоматизировать процесс копирования и избежать возможных ошибок.

Зачем использовать скрипт для копирования файлов в Windows

Скрипты для копирования файлов в операционной системе Windows могут быть полезными инструментами, помогающими автоматизировать процесс копирования и перемещения файлов между различными директориями. Это особенно полезно, когда необходимо переместить большое количество файлов или выполнить сложные операции с файлами.

Прежде всего, использование скриптов для копирования файлов помогает сэкономить время и усилия. Вместо ручного копирования каждого файла по отдельности, скрипты позволяют автоматизировать этот процесс, что значительно ускоряет его. Также скрипты могут быть использованы для копирования файлов из определенных каталогов в автоматическом режиме, что особенно полезно при наличии большого объема файлов.

Скрипты для копирования файлов также обладают другими преимуществами. Например, они могут быть использованы для создания резервных копий файлов, чтобы защитить их от потери или повреждения. Кроме того, скрипты позволяют настраивать специфические правила копирования, такие как игнорирование определенных файлов или каталогов, перезапись файлов с определенными расширениями и многое другое. Это дает пользователю большую гибкость и контроль над процессом копирования.

В целом, использование скриптов для копирования файлов в операционной системе Windows является полезным и эффективным методом автоматизации процесса копирования. Они позволяют экономить время, обеспечивают защиту от потери данных и предлагают более гибкие настройки копирования. Независимо от того, нужно ли вам скопировать несколько файлов или выполнить сложные операции с файлами, использование скриптов для копирования поможет вам справиться с этой задачей более эффективно.

Выбор подходящего языка программирования для создания скрипта

Один из основных факторов, определяющих выбор языка программирования, — это задачи, которые необходимо выполнить с помощью скрипта. Некоторые языки программирования более подходят для определенных типов задач, например, обработка текстовых данных, создание веб-скраперов или автоматизация рутинных задач. Поэтому важно определить, какие конкретно задачи вы хотите решить с помощью скрипта.

Еще одним важным фактором является опыт и знания программиста. Если вы уже знакомы с определенным языком программирования и имеете опыт его использования, то, вероятно, будет лучше выбрать этот язык для написания скрипта. При уже имеющемся опыте вы сможете быстрее разрабатывать скрипты и более эффективно их поддерживать.

Кроме того, стоит учесть доступность и поддержку языка программирования. Некоторые языки имеют богатую документацию и активное сообщество разработчиков, которые всегда готовы помочь в решении возникающих проблем. Также важно убедиться в наличии необходимых библиотек и инструментов для выполнения задачи. Иметь возможность легко найти помощь и ресурсы может значительно упростить процесс создания скрипта.

В конце концов, выбор языка программирования для написания скрипта зависит от ваших предпочтений, целей и требований проекта. Подумайте о своих потребностях, изучите возможности различных языков и выберите тот, который лучше всего подходит для вашей конкретной задачи.

Читайте также:  Appdata local microsoft windows webcache v01 chk

Установка необходимых инструментов для создания скрипта

Первым необходимым инструментом является текстовый редактор. Вы можете выбрать любой удобный для вас редактор, но рекомендуется использовать специализированные редакторы, такие как Visual Studio Code или Sublime Text. Они предоставляют множество возможностей для разработки, включая подсветку синтаксиса, автодополнение кода и отладку.

Вторым важным инструментом является интерпретатор. Интерпретатор – это программа, которая выполняет код, написанный на определенном языке программирования. Для написания скриптов на языке Python рекомендуется установить последнюю версию интерпретатора Python. Вы можете загрузить его с официального сайта Python и следовать инструкциям по установке.

Кроме того, для создания скриптов может потребоваться установка дополнительных библиотек или пакетов. Например, если вы хотите работать с базами данных, вам может понадобиться установить библиотеку для работы с конкретной базой данных, например MySQL или PostgreSQL. Для установки библиотек рекомендуется использовать менеджер пакетов, такой как pip или conda.

В итоге, чтобы успешно создавать скрипты, необходимо установить текстовый редактор, интерпретатор языка программирования и, при необходимости, дополнительные библиотеки. После установки всех необходимых инструментов вы будете готовы приступить к созданию своих первых скриптов.

Основы написания скрипта для копирования файлов

Если вам необходимо скопировать файлы с одного места на другое в операционной системе Windows, то написание скрипта может быть очень полезным инструментом. С помощью скрипта вы можете автоматизировать этот процесс, что значительно сэкономит ваше время и уменьшит вероятность возникновения ошибок вручную копируемых файлов.

Для начала написания скрипта вам понадобится знание языка программирования, который поддерживается операционной системой Windows. Один из таких языков — это Windows Script Host (WSH), который позволяет создавать скрипты на языке VBScript или JScript. В данном случае мы рассмотрим написание скрипта на VBScript.

Первым шагом в написании скрипта для копирования файлов является указание исходного и целевого пути файлов. Для этого можно использовать переменные, которые будут содержать значения путей. Например:


Set sourceFile = "C:\путь\к\исходному\файлу.txt"
Set targetFolder = "C:\путь\к\целевой\папке\"

Далее, вы можете использовать метод CopyFile для копирования файла. Этот метод принимает два параметра — путь к исходному файлу и путь к целевой папке. Пример использования метода:


CopyFile sourceFile, targetFolder

После того, как скрипт полностью написан, его можно сохранить с расширением «.vbs». Для запуска скрипта просто дважды щелкните по файлу с расширением «.vbs». Не забудьте проверить работу скрипта перед его использованием для копирования важных файлов.

Определение и инициализация исходного и целевого каталогов

Определение исходного каталога может осуществляться различными способами. Один из подходов — использование переменной, в которой указывается путь к исходному каталогу. Примером такого использования может быть следующая строка кода:

source_directory = "C:\ИсходныйКаталог"

Таким образом, мы определяем исходный каталог как «C:\ИсходныйКаталог». Этот путь можно изменять в зависимости от требуемых условий, например, если нужно выполнить копирование из другого каталога. Это дает гибкость и позволяет легко адаптировать скрипт под изменяющиеся условия.

Читайте также:  Бесконечная загрузка xbox windows 10

Инициализация целевого каталога может происходить аналогичным образом. Для этого также используется переменная, в которой указывается путь к целевому каталогу. Примером кода для инициализации целевого каталога может быть следующая строка:

target_directory = "C:\ЦелевойКаталог"

Таким образом, мы определяем целевой каталог как «C:\ЦелевойКаталог». Как и в случае с исходным каталогом, этот путь можно изменять по необходимости. Важно убедиться, что целевой каталог существует на компьютере, чтобы избежать ошибок при копировании файлов.

Правильное определение и инициализация исходного и целевого каталогов являются важными шагами в создании скриптов копирования файлов на Windows. Это позволяет явно указать, откуда и куда производится перемещение информации и гарантирует успешное выполнение операции. Благодаря гибкости переменных, мы можем легко изменять пути каталогов в скрипте в соответствии с требованиями.

Создание цикла для перебора всех файлов в исходном каталоге

Когда мы работаем с большим количеством файлов в определенном каталоге, нам часто необходимо выполнить определенные операции над каждым файлом по отдельности. Для этой задачи мы можем использовать цикл, который позволяет перебирать все файлы в исходном каталоге.

Первым шагом в создании цикла является определение исходного каталога, в котором находятся наши файлы. Мы можем использовать функцию «os.listdir()» в Python для получения списка всех файлов в данном каталоге. Затем мы можем использовать цикл «for» для перебора каждого файла.

Внутри цикла мы можем выполнять различные операции с каждым файлом. Например, мы можем копировать файлы в другую папку, переименовывать их, удалять или выполнять любые другие операции. Для выполнения этих операций мы можем использовать соответствующие функции и методы в Python, такие как «shutil.copy()», «os.rename()», «os.remove()» и т.д.

Когда мы завершаем операции с текущим файлом, наш цикл перемещается к следующему файлу в списке и выполняет те же операции. Этот процесс продолжается до тех пор, пока мы не переберем все файлы в исходном каталоге.

Таким образом, создание цикла для перебора всех файлов в исходном каталоге является эффективным и удобным средством для манипуляции с файлами в пакетном режиме. Он позволяет автоматизировать определенные задачи, экономя время и усилия пользователя.

Копирование файлов и обработка исключений

В этой статье мы обсудили, как скопировать файлы с помощью Windows Script и как обрабатывать исключения в процессе копирования.

Основными инструментами, которые мы использовали, были объекты FileSystemObject и File. Мы создали экземпляр объекта FileSystemObject, чтобы получить доступ к файловой системе и выполнить копирование файлов. Затем мы использовали метод CopyFile объекта File для фактического копирования файлов.

Далее мы рассмотрели несколько видов исключений, которые могут возникнуть при копировании файлов, и предоставили примеры кода для обработки каждого из них.

Оцените статью